Insulin Calculators: Your Digital Diabetes Assistant
Insulin calculators are advanced computerized applications meant to assist patients with diabetes in finding the ideal insulin dosages. These smart applications take into account several factors, such as current blood glucose levels, carbohydrate intake, physical activity, and insulin sensitivity, to provide precise insulin dosages for better glycemic control.
The Science Behind Insulin Calculations
The latest insulin calculators use sophisticated algorithms based on established medical protocols.
They take into account:
Individual insulin-to-carbohydrate ratios
Correction factors for high blood glucose
Active insulin time
Target blood glucose ranges
Personal sensitivity patterns

Frequently Asked Questions About Insulin Calculators
Are Insulin Calculators Safe?
Most of the FDA-approved insulin calculators have undergone strong testing and validation. However, they should only be used under the guidance of healthcare providers and after appropriate training.
How Accurate Are These Tools?
Leading insulin calculators show reliability rates over 95% if configured correctly with personal parameters and used according to direction.
Can Anyone Use an Insulin Calculator?
While these devices are often created for diabetics who rely on insulin, they should only be prescribed or recommended by health care professionals so that the individual needs are correctly set into the device.
Important Features of an Insulin Calculator
When choosing an insulin calculator, consider these essential features:
Customization: Input personal insulin sensitivity factors and ratios
Data Integration: Works with glucose meters and continuous glucose monitoring systems
Record Keeping: Built-in logging capabilities to track trends and patterns
Emergency Alerts: Warning systems for potentially dangerous blood glucose levels
Cloud Backup: Secure storage of personal settings and historical data
